Police are continuing to appeal for information.
The pedestrian has been named by police as John Allan. The crash happened at around 8.30am on Beith Road, Johnstone on Sunday, December 29.
John was rushed to Queen Elizabeth University Hospital in Glasgow for treatment for his injuries, but tragically passed away on Tuesday, December 31. The road was closed in both directions between Midton Road and Fordbank Avenue while an investigation took place, and later reopened at 2.10pm.Sergeant Paul Mellis of the Road Policing Unit said: “Our thoughts remain with John’s family and friends at this very difficult time.
“Enquiries into the crash are continuing. I would appeal to anyone with information or dashcam footage to contact us through 101 quoting incident number 0814 of 29 December, 2024.”
